For the weekly sync: the ParityScope API compares nightly rate snapshots across our partner channels and flags any room type where the public price undercuts the contracted floor. Requests go through the comparison endpoint with a property slug and a date range; responses include the delta, the offending channel, and a confidence score based on scrape freshness. Pagination is cursor-based and results expire after 48 hours. All calls route through the Brimhall internal gateway, which authenticates using the service key provided below.

API key for bageg-kajef: vxb2-ss

## 2.4.1 — Changed defaults

Thumbnail cache in Pixelloft's render service leaked roughly 40MB/hr under sustained load. Root cause: evicted entries kept decoded bitmaps alive via the preview listener. Fixed the listener, but also lowered cache ceilings as a safeguard since the old defaults assumed 16GB hosts we no longer run. TTL-based eviction is now on by default; size-based eviction remains the hard stop. If you bump these, load-test first. The service now ships with the following defaults.

settings of fahag-haduf:
[ulaox]
port = 8443
region = south-2
host = ulaox.lumiccorp.internal
timeout_ms = 500
retries = 8

The request totals a mid-six-figure sum spread over two financial years, covering shelving, workstations, and upgraded stockroom lighting. Branch managers should note that approval is staged: the Calder Street and Ostbridge branches go first, with remaining sites contingent on measured throughput gains. Submit any site-specific concerns through your district lead before the review date. The commercial rationale is recorded below.

management briefing: The board signed off on a budget of $44.2 million for Project Fenwyn. The renewal with Holdorox Group closes at $41.6 million a year, 23 percent above the last contract.

Ticket #4412 — WikiGrove role sync keeps dropping connections

Hey future folks: whenever the RoleMapper job runs, WikiGrove loses its DB connection mid-sync and editors get bounced to read-only. Looks like the pool exhausts during permission recalcs. Bump the timeout before digging deeper. The string it's failing to connect with is below.

replica DSN, yadug-hahaf: redis://ulawyn_svc:0N@db-d116.zemvardyn.local:5432/wenix